“Not good (hostel)”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 29 May 2008

I stayed here May 07 & sounds like the place (hostel) hasn’t changed from a year ago. I didn’t realize that there was another part to the place (hotel)
It was exactly as ‘goonersontour’ said, no locks on rooms, no lights, there was 3 of us & 2 girls there during our 3 nights stay. The girls had their ipods stolen, there are lockers but not enough. We got put in the big dorm room but we moved to one of the smaller rooms, still no locks. Strange place, just seemed like it was being re-furbised but sounds like it was just normally like that! It was very cheap though so you paid for what you got ! location ok, we thought that there would be a beach near us but there wasn’t it was still on the main strip ( ½ walk) bus ride away.

Stayed May 2007

“Do not stay in this hostel”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 6 April 2008

Green 16 appears to be split into two very distinct parts - the hostel and the hotel - which I wasn't really that clear on when I made the booking. Under no circumstances would I recommend anyone to stay in the hostel which is basically any of the dorms or single room with shared bathroom.

Of course I wasnt expecting much given the price I paid, but upon arrival I was shown to a choice of two single rooms, both without locks (therefore no security) and generally quite grim. When I went to the showers there was no light so you were walking around in virtually complete darkness (actually quite eerie!) and the hot water wasn't working. The toilets were blocked and you can imagine the smell this created when people had carried on using them regardlessly. The next day and for the following week there was no water at all. The staff were giving the guests access to the private rooms for use of the ensuite showers and promised the issue would be resolved the following day but this never happened in the six days I was there. The hostel looked like it needed so much work done on it but the management didnt care enough to do anything about it.

I made my mind up quite quickly that I would stay the one night and leave the next morning. Only for the fact that I met some really cool people who were staying in the dorms did I eventually decide to stomach it for the 3 days I had booked (I was hardly ever there anyway) before moving on somewhere else.

Before checking out I made my feelings to the manager clear as I had been unable to get hold of him prior to this. I politely told him that I would have considered staying longer had it not been for the awful facilities and the service that I had received was just unacceptable. With that, and quite surprisingly, he said that he was going to offer me three nights in one of the private ensuite rooms for freewhich I of course accepted. My experience here was different altogether. The bathroom/shower had a constant supply of hot/cold water, the room was well maintained, secure and came with both satellite TV and air conditioning. Had I known how much better these rooms were I would have happily paid the extra few pounds per night for them.

Green 16 is in a really nice location, in close proximity to the hub of the hotel zone/beaches and a short bus ride away from downtown. If you do stay here though avoid the hostel and go for one of the private ensuite rooms.

  • Liked — Meet some really cool people, good location, private rooms with ensuite
  • Disliked — poor facilities in the hostel, i.e. dorms/rooms with shared bathroom
  • Stayed March 2008, travelled solo
